Adaptive Art Education Programs

Provides structured visual arts instruction tailored to children and teens with physical, developmental, or socioeconomic barriers, often through adapted tools and inclusive environments.

what makes this distinct Focuses on accessibility and inclusion for underserved youth populations—such as those with disabilities, homelessness, or learning challenges—through modified equipment, outreach partnerships, and subsidized or free instruction, distinguishing it from general art education or exhibition programs.
